Sunshine virtual display android github. xrandr --addmode DVI-D-0 1920x1080.


Sunshine virtual display android github. You switched accounts on another tab or window.


Sunshine virtual display android github. Click the + to the right of Computers in the top left of the app. has associated crtc). You can connect to Sunshine from any Moonlight client on a variety of devices. 2. - zjoasan/Virtual-Display-Driver Jan 24, 2021 · First, run the following command: xrandr. It utilizes the IddCx API (Indirect Display Driver) to create virtual displays on Windows 10+. Here's how to configure it for use with Android Studio (instructions adapted from the ktlint README): Close Android Studio if it's open. That way, every game, irrespective of settings, will start at a size, which works with remote play, but if you want it fullscreen, you simply maximize the window, all while the game is running at whatever resolution it wants to. In moonlight you choose one computer to stream from, as far as I know you can't change the streaming source monitor from moonlight. ssh <user>@<ip_address> 'export DISPLAY=:0; sunshine'. Dec 5, 2023 · Add virtual monitors to your windows 10/11 device! Works with VR, OBS, Sunshine, and/or any desktop sharing software. Virtual displays is a feature available for Teams and Warp customers that lets you add up to 3 additional virtual displays to the host while connecting to a machine you own through Parsec. Copy to clipboard. The core cause of this bug here is that such a virtual monitor in X11 is shown as disconnected but still mapped to part of the screen (i. (Suggested) Make a windows restore point, just in case. Looks like this is not actually the case. - Releases · itsmikethetech/Virtual-Display-Driver Add virtual monitors to your windows 10/11 device! Works with VR, OBS, Sunshine, and/or any desktop sharing software. If there is no output mode, one can be added with. - Issues · itsmikethetech/Virtual-Display-Driver This creates a virtual display in Windows that acts and functions just like a real one. - GitHub - huskyroll/Virtual-Display-Driver: Add virtual monitors to your windows 10/11 device! Aug 18, 2023 · "undo": Deactivate virtual display, activate physical display and (optionally) set the host in power safe, hibernate or shutdown state (configurable via a variable). Oct 21, 2023 · Add virtual monitors to your windows 10/11 device! Works with VR, OBS, Sunshine, and/or any desktop sharing software. As you all probably know, Moonlight normally cannot stream without a monitor connected to the graphics card due to NVidia's limitations. For the past few days, I've been trying to get HDR working with Moonlight/Sunshine without having my monitor turned on. Reply reply More replies More replies Add virtual monitors to your windows 10/11 device! Works with VR, OBS, Sunshine, and/or any desktop sharing software. This application mirrors Android devices (video and audio) connected via USB or over TCP/IP, and allows to control the device with the keyboard and the mouse of the computer. conf" If running for the first time, make sure to note the username and password Sunshine showed to you, since you cannot get back later!; In Moonlight: Add PC manually This creates a virtual display in Windows that acts and functions just like a real one. Add virtual monitors to your windows 10/11 device! Works with VR, OBS, Sunshine, and/or any desktop sharing software. This means, that Sunshine will get SDR content and can send it along to the client. Open Sunshine web ui. Resources Sunshine is a self-hosted game stream host for Moonlight. I made a simple do command of cmd /C "echo do": With the monitor disabled, launching an app via Moonlight, I don't see the command prompt pop up on the host. No response. A web UI is provided to allow configuration, and This creates a virtual display in Windows that acts and functions just like a real one. Open Moonlight on VP. Apply ktlint settings to Android Studio using these instructions. For some reason, moonlight is not able to connect to sunshine once display is set as Display#10 ('Output Name' in Audio/Video settings), there is black screen on the client for few Feb 16, 2023 · Sunshine starts normally and opening app Desktop in a client would show the desktop from the virtual monitor. The aim is to optimise the settings to get similar streaming performance as Nvidia GameStream. So, on connect to host I wanted to change from 3440x1440 to 2560x1600 (2x steam deck res for super sampling, because why not) and on disconnect I wanted it to switch back. # you may use the output you selected and the resolution you want. - GitHub - chengecu/Virtual-Display-Driver: Add virtual monitors to your windows 10/11 device! Setup your SSH keys with ssh-keygen and use ssh-copy-id to authorize remote login to your host. However, for those who prefer a software solution, here it is. Resources This creates a virtual display in Windows that acts and functions just like a real one. Download ktlint using these installation instructions. There isnt a way to create screens after sunshine has started. You will be prompted with a pin, enter this pin into the Sunshine web ui page. 1. SSH keys automate login so you don’t need to input your password! Optionally setup a ~/. Hostname <ip_address>. Here I selected one of the disconnected outputs. - ccbell42/Virtual-Display-Driver Add virtual monitors to your windows 10/11 device! Works with VR, OBS, Sunshine, and/or any desktop sharing software. exe -p 1080p. Got the idea from: Mouse pointer is still rendered even if it is off the screen. bat Oct 30, 2023 · on Feb 25. ssh/config file to simplify the ssh command. Host <some_alias>. Author. More than 100 million people use GitHub to discover, fork, and contribute to over 420 million projects. In the "Undo" box to reset the resolution: C:\Program Files\sunshine_utils\resolution_change. The benefit over a physical display is the ability to adjust resolutions and refresh rates beyond the physical displays capabilities. When I set Window's display settings to "Show only on 2" or to "Extend" - everything works OK. This creates a virtual display in Windows that acts and functions just like a real one. Mar 28, 2023 · However the entire Flutter UI is rendered to a single texture. 4) pronounced "screen copy". Operating System Version. Start Sunshine over SSH (Linux/X11) Assuming you are already logged into the host, you can use this command. Configure Moonlight. g. Oct 15, 2020 · I tried solution mentioned above: xvfb-run -s "-screen 0 1500x1000x24" sunshine. The VirtualDisplay renders its output to a raw graphical buffer (accessed I mainly use this with Sunshine with my Agile Cloud machine. Virtual-Display-Driver Virtual-Display-Driver Public. xrandr --addmode DVI-D-0 1920x1080. For this example I am going to use DVI-D-0. Menu Items From top to bottom, the menu options are as follows: Start Virtual Display, Stop Virtual Display, Force Quit, Install Driver, Uninstall Driver, and Exit. - hussam-001/Virtual-Display-Driver Add virtual monitors to your windows 10/11 device! Works with VR, OBS, Sunshine, and/or any desktop sharing software. " GitHub is where people build software. If using this with Playnite use the following in the "Command" for Playnite "C:\<PLAYNITE . check the GitHub status page or May 15, 2020 · This starts the game on a virtual display with 2160p resolution, but presents a window with 1080p, which is borderless. Same display (:0) is working fine with Anydesk. Jun 10, 2023 · mitchellurgero commented on Aug 1, 2023. Software encoding is also available. Windows 10 LTSC Add virtual monitors to your windows 10/11 device! Works with VR, OBS, Sunshine, and/or any desktop sharing software. Thank you for the development,. Run ssh <user>@<ip_address> to login to your host. The GPU Passthrough itself does not natively support vulkan or opengl. To associate your repository with the virtual-display topic, visit your repo's landing page and select "manage topics. Remote windows 11 PC with a 3090TI. Oct 18, 2023 · 一键创建你的专属虚拟显示器 Effortlessly Generate Your Personalized Virtual Display This discussion was created from the release EasyVirtualDisplay 0. scrcpy (v2. After much searching, I finally found a solution! Step 1: Download the Idd Fork. Alternatively you can use Parsec and its proprietary Parsec Virtual Display Adapter. Bummer. Add this topic to your repo. - adyusuf/Virtual-Display-Driver Add virtual monitors to your windows 10/11 device! Works with VR, OBS, Sunshine, and/or any desktop sharing software. Jan 28, 2023 · My point though is, what should happen is that Sunshine should switch the Server screen mode to disable HDR when it sees that the client is SDR-only, so that the content (i. Streaming to a Windows 10 PC connected to an LG 55CX5LB via HDMI 2. e. Click the entry in the PC list to start pairing. Dec 16, 2023 · Add virtual monitors to your windows 10/11 device! Works with VR, OBS, Sunshine, and/or any desktop sharing software. " This causes my sunshine to run normally when using the laptop's cpu core graphics card. In an ideal world, Sunshine would let you, choose which of one or multiple monitor you want to stream. Logs: [2021:10:12:01:50:55]: Info: Detecting connected monitors. In the "Do" box set the resolution you want e. Sunshine starts and I able to connect to it via Moonlight, however I see a black screen with cross icon X. This guide is intended to help those migrating from streaming their games with Nvidia GameStream, to Sunshine. Additional Context. cer and install-cert. game) inherently renders in SDR. In Sunshine Add a "Command Perparations". Start by downloading the latest release of ge9's IddSampleDriver fork from Baloukj: https://github. Command output. NVIDIA GeForce GTX 1060 6GB is detected by Sunshine. That should connect Sunshine on your PC to Moonlight on your VP. It hangs on the side of the screen and still tracks vertical movements. Also, is it possible to add a virtual display to boot to the sunshine command line? thanks in advance for the help! The text was updated successfully, but these errors were encountered: Apr 18, 2017 · You signed in with another tab or window. Parsec VDD is a perfect software driver developed by Parsec. When I use sunshine on my laptop, because sunshine states "If a GPU is specified above, the monitor must be connected to that GPU. Dec 26, 2022 · My personal streaming setup involves a steam deck, so I wanted to run a 16x10 resolution and my desktop has an ultrawide monitor. Works with VR, OBS, Sunshine, and/or any desktop sharing software. On your PC, enter the PIN displayed in Moonlight and accept the pairing dialog. In order to solve this problem, Flutter inflates and renders AndroidView widgets inside of VirtualDisplays instead of attempting to add it to the Android View hierarchy alongside Flutter's texture directly. As far as I know RDP will use the Hyper-V virtual display. com/baloukj/IddSampleDriver This creates a virtual display in Windows that acts and functions just like a real one. Offering low latency, cloud gaming server capabilities with support for AMD, Intel, and Nvidia GPUs for hardware encoding. If you are logged into the host with only a tty (teletypewriter), you can use startx to start the X server prior to executing sunshine. - GitHub - labdiynez/Virtual-Display-Driver: Add virtual monitors to your windows 10/11 device! The certificate needs installation for Windows to accept the driver. Open Registry Editor. Instead of connecting real gadgets to your Arduino framework compatible microcontroller board for display purposes (or for getting simple inputs like pressing), you can use DumbDisplay as some similar virtualized alternatives -- to realize virtual IO gadgets remotely on your Android phone, or locally with OTG adaptor connecting your microcontroller board and your Android phone. - GitHub - Akeon201/Virtual-Display-Driver-W11: Add virtual monitors to your windows 10/11 device! Jul 14, 2023 · Start Moonlight and make sure your client is connected to the same network as your PC. You switched accounts on another tab or window. When computer restarts, only the software is turned on, and the virtual display does not remember the last time it was added. In your downloaded zip, there is a file DriverCertificate. However when I enable HDR on the virtual monitor the colours are all washed out and too bright. bat; Open a cmd prompt as admin and run install-cert. - GitHub - jonathanfv/Virtual-Display-Driver: Add virtual monitors to your windows 10/11 device! run "sunshine path/to/sunshine. It's useful for streaming, virtual reality applications, recording, headless servers, etc. Expected Behavior. Jul 23, 2022 · In Sunshine you can choose one display to stream. About. I was having some pretty jarring issues with sunshine + monitorswapautomation + this, but after a bit of fiddling, I found disabling 'Hardware Accelerated GPU scheduling' under Settings > System > Display > Graphics > Default Graphics Settings followed by restarting the PC fixed streaming from the Virtual Display Driver Sep 19, 2023 · Then, click 'Start Virtual Display' to access the display settings via right-click on the desktop, just like configuring a physical monitor. Unplug every monitor except your primary display. Windows. Hi my use case. The typical workaround to this if you are using Windows is to use a dummy plug which makes your computer think that there is a display connected. It does not require any root access. Host Operating System. The displays are mirrored, the other display is a virtual one. exe -r. Reload to refresh your session. It will help you setup the Moonlight client and Sunshine gamesteam host to stream your PC games to your other devices. Managed to install the virtual display driver, and get 4k at 120Hz/FPS/. C:\Program Files\sunshine_utils\resolution_change. Click on Pin in the top left, leave this page open. Prep commands run before the stream starts. - flowerlove/Virtual-Display-Driver Add virtual monitors to your windows 10/11 device! Works with VR, OBS, Sunshine, and/or any desktop sharing software. - GitHub - Akvilion/Virtual-Display-Driver: Add virtual monitors to your windows 10/11 device! Mar 7, 2022 · Lately I have been using Sunshine to create a virtual second external screen on my linux machine and have ran into a few minor issues. It works on Linux, Windows and macOS. - GitHub - Marcinoo97/Virtual-Display-Driver: Add virtual monitors to your windows 10/11 device! Jan 30, 2024 · I have a setup with NVIDIA 4090 and integrated AMD graphics cards: Display#10 is IddSampleDriver and Display#1 is HDMI plug connected to HDMI port on NVIDIA 4090. Start Android Studio Jan 10, 2022 · In case the page dissappears for some reason, I've summarised the steps below: Ensure your primary monitor is the BIOS primary display (the one the logo appears on on boot. - YongChingShieh/Virtual-Display-Driver Add virtual monitors to your windows 10/11 device! Works with VR, OBS, Sunshine, and/or any desktop sharing software. With the monitor enabled, launching an app via Moonlight, the command prompt pops up Dec 20, 2022 · Overview. Sep 19, 2023 · You signed in with another tab or window. You signed out in another tab or window. And you would run multiple moonlight clients, one for each (My Setup: Main Monitor Displayport 1440p 144Hz GSync, Dummyplug Sunshine/Moonlight 1080p 60Hz) //(New Setup: Main Monitor Displayport 1440p 144Hz GSync, 1080p Second Monitor, Virtual Display with for Sunshine/Moonlight 4K 60Hz) Instead of a Dummyplug you can also use the virtual display driver which may allow you to Stream HDR. In most cases, your gaming PC will show up automatically in the PC list after a few seconds. Enter the IP address. But if you have hardware acceleration enabled (it is by default I think) Enhanced session and RDP (both use RemoteFX if the client supports it) it will have basic vulkan support. Elevated execution of these commands in Sunshine is necessary to properly deactivate and activate the hibernate feature in Windows 11. ve qo ey oc we zz at dk gb zk